Suica / ICOCA on Apple Wallet (do before landing)
transitAdd Suica to Apple Wallet before the flight. Top up ¥3,000 each. Works on every train, subway, bus, and most konbini in both Tokyo and Kyoto.

smart-ex.jpSkip the JR Pass — buy point-to-point
transitPost-2026 price hike (¥53k adult / ¥27k child for 7 days) makes the JR Pass not worth it for our route. Tokyo↔Kyoto Nozomi is ~¥14,170 one-way; just buy individual tickets.

Google Translate (camera mode is the killer feature)
appsPoint the camera at any menu, sign, or product. Live translation overlay. Works offline if you download Japanese.

Survival phrases card
phrasesSumimasen — excuse me / sorry. Arigatou gozaimasu — thank you. Eigo no menyū wa arimasu ka? — English menu? Kore o kudasai — this one please. O-kanjō onegaishimasu — check please.

Onsen rules (Linda + Kerry brief)
etiquetteWash thoroughly at the spigots before entering the bath. No towel in the water. No phones. Tattoos sometimes restricted — Ten-yu has private in-room onsen so this isn't an issue for us.
Quiet on trains
etiquetteNo phone calls, voices low. Backpack to the front in crowded cars. Avoid weekday rush hours: 7–9 AM and 5–7 PM.

Visit Japan Web (do this 2 weeks before)
docsPre-clear immigration and customs online. Get the QR codes into everyone's Apple Wallet before the flight — saves 30+ minutes at Narita.
services.digital.go.jpTourist visa — none needed for US/Canada
docsU.S. and Canadian passports get visa-free entry for tourism up to 90 days. Passports valid for the full stay with blank pages. Verify a few months out — rules can change.
